What Down Payment Assistance Programs Are Available in Garden Grove?
Sonic Loans experts say the Michigan State Housing Development Authority (MSHDA) offers a popular down payment help program. This program gives up to $10,000 to qualifying homebuyers. The help comes as a second mortgage with zero interest. It's forgivable after five years if you stay in the home. This program helps first-time and repeat buyers in Garden Grove who meet certain income limits.
We often hear the question: "Who qualifies for MSHDA assistance?" Eligibility depends on household income and the home's purchase price. For Garden Grove residents, the median home price is about $230,000, which fits MSHDA’s limits. This makes it an option for many local families. MI Home Loan Program
The MI Home Loan is another good option. It combines with MSHDA’s down payment help to offer a full solution for Garden Grove buyers. This program is available to first-time homebuyers statewide and repeat buyers in targeted areas. It requires a minimum credit score of 640. It offers competitive interest rates for 30-year fixed mortgages.

Credit Score Considerations
Credit scores play a big role in qualifying for down payment help. Most programs, including MSHDA and MI Home Loan, require a minimum credit score of 640. However, higher scores can lead to better interest rates and more financing options.
